  • peach leaf curl

    Hi, the leaves on both our new peach trees seem to be all curly - is there a cure for this? We're not very good at fruit growing.
    Thanks

      Luckily my peach tree is grown permanently indoors in the gable end of my greenhouse. I say luckily because I believe rain, and moist cold weather play a part in its infection?

      I got away with it last year so hopefully i'll avoid it this year.

      On a lighter note my peaches are now beginning to swell and it looks like I may get a decent crop!

        If it's not actual peach leaf curl, it could be aphids? Aphid damage also curls leaves. Especially if they're new.
